The rise of cryptocurrency has sparked a considerable debate about its potential as a new frontier in wealth creation. Unlike traditional currencies, cryptocurrencies operate on decentralized networks, offering users more control over their assets. Advocates argue that this decentralization provides not only the possibility for greater financial inclusion but also a hedge against inflation and economic instability. As blockchain technology continues to mature, we may witness innovative financial products emerging, paving the way for wealth generation opportunities that were previously unimaginable.
However, the journey toward adopting cryptocurrency as a mainstream wealth creation tool is not without challenges. Market volatility, regulatory uncertainty, and security concerns surrounding digital assets pose significant barriers to entry for potential investors. Additionally, the need for education on how to navigate this complex landscape is essential for individuals looking to leverage cryptocurrencies for wealth accumulation. As the financial world evolves, balancing the risks and rewards of cryptocurrencies will be crucial for those seeking to harness their potential.
Understanding Blockchain technology is crucial in demystifying the digital gold rush that has captivated investors, innovators, and everyday users alike. At its core, blockchain is a decentralized ledger that records transactions across multiple computers, ensuring transparency and security. This technology operates on a peer-to-peer network, which eliminates the need for a central authority, making it immensely attractive for various applications beyond cryptocurrencies, such as supply chain management, healthcare, and finance.

Investing in cryptocurrency can be enticing due to its potential for high returns, but there are several risks to consider that could label this digital currency as fool's gold. First and foremost, the volatility of cryptocurrency prices is a significant concern. Unlike traditional investments, cryptocurrencies can experience dramatic price swings within short periods, which can lead to substantial losses for investors. A report by financial experts often highlights that market fluctuations can result in a drastic erosion of wealth, making this an unpredictable asset to hold.
Another risk involves the security of cryptocurrency holdings. Hacks and phishing schemes have proliferated in the crypto space, resulting in millions of dollars lost by unsuspecting investors. Additionally, the lack of regulation presents a challenge, as there are few protections in place for investors. The market can be rife with scams, where new projects may appear promising but could ultimately disappear, leaving investors with nothing to show for their initial capital. For anyone considering diving into this market, it is crucial to weigh these risks carefully before committing to what could be a genuine asset or a perilous gamble.
